The following document comes from my friends over at GovernmentAttic.org.
This is an extensive historical publication, with records going back to the 1920s.
According to the introduction, “This booklet has been prepared to acquaint peace officers and law- enforcement officials with the work of the Bureau of Investigation of the United States Department of Justice in its investigation of alleged violations of laws in which the United States is or may be a party in interest.”
